Python wasn’t born from a desire to be trendy — it was created to solve real problems in a practical way. Guido van Rossum built it because C was powerful but unsafe, and shell scripts were too limited in scope. He wanted a language that was easier to read and write, safer than C, and smart enough to handle memory management and bounds checking — without punishing developers with constant slowdowns. That single-minded focus on usefulness over flash is exactly why Python became the backbone of AI, machine learning, data science, automation, and countless startups around the world. Python is a programming language used for AI, data science, automation, and web development. Guido van Rossum created it in the late 1980s to solve specific problems with existing languages. C was powerful but dangerous because it let programmers make mistakes that crashed systems. Shell scripts were too limited for complex tasks. Van Rossum wanted a language that was easier to use, safer than C, and smart enough to handle memory management automatically. Python checks for common errors and prevents crashes before they happen. It manages memory so programmers do not have to track every detail manually. This makes development faster and reduces bugs. Python became popular because it solves real problems instead of trying to impress other programmers. The language prioritizes readability and simplicity over speed. This design choice makes it ideal for beginners and experts alike. Today Python powers machine learning systems, scientific research, and startup products worldwide.
